Prefilled vs refillable pod kits
The biggest decision for most shoppers is whether to choose a prefilled system or a refillable one. Both are designed to keep vaping simple, but they suit different priorities.
| Type | Best for | What makes it different |
|---|---|---|
| Prefilled pod kits | Shoppers who want the easiest setup and the least mess | Pods come ready filled, so you replace the pod when it is finished |
| Refillable pod kits | Shoppers who want more flavour and nicotine flexibility | You fill the pod yourself, giving you more choice over everyday use |
If convenience comes first, prefilled pod kits are often the better match. If choice matters more, refillable kits usually win because you can pair them with the liquid style you prefer. How to choose the right pod vape kit
Choosing the right pod kit does not need to feel complicated. Most shoppers only need to compare a few practical points.
| What to compare | Why it matters |
|---|---|
| Battery life | A larger battery is often better for heavier all-day use, while smaller kits are usually lighter and more pocket friendly |
| Pod size | A bigger pod usually means fewer changes or refills during the day |
| Coil style | This affects flavour, how the inhale feels and how often parts may need replacing |
| Airflow and draw | Some users want a tighter inhale, while others prefer a looser one |
| Daily upkeep | Prefilled kits tend to feel simpler, while refillable kits offer more control but need topping up |
If ease is your top priority, start with prefilled kits or very simple refillable options. If flexibility matters more, a refillable pod system usually gives you more room to choose how you vape day to day. If portability matters most, focus on size, weight and battery balance rather than extra features you may never use.
What e-liquid works with pod kits?
Prefilled pod kits use their matching pods, so the liquid choice is already made for you. Refillable pod kits are the option for customers who want to choose their own e-liquid instead.
Many refillable pod users also choose nic salts because they are a popular match for compact pod systems, especially for customers who want a smooth everyday vape. If you are buying a refillable kit, it is always worth checking the product details so your liquid choice matches the device properly.
Pod vape kits vs disposable vapes
Pod vape kits are reusable, which is one of their biggest advantages. Instead of throwing the whole device away, you keep the battery section and only replace or refill the pod. For regular users, that often makes pod kits a more practical long-term option.
They also give you a clearer upgrade path. You can start with a very simple pod system and, if you want more choice later, move into refillable pods, different e-liquids or a slightly more advanced kit without jumping straight into a much larger device.
Everyday use, pod changes and lifespan
Pod kits are low-maintenance, but they still need basic day-to-day care. Refillable pods usually need replacing when flavour drops off or the coil starts to taste burnt. Prefilled pods are replaced once the liquid inside runs out.
Keeping the battery charged, changing pods at the right time and not letting refillable pods run too low all help keep the vape feeling smooth and consistent. Small habits like that make a big difference to flavour and overall performance.

What is a pod vape kit?
A pod vape kit is a reusable vape device that uses a pod instead of a larger tank. Some pods come prefilled, while others can be refilled by the user. Pod kits are popular because they are compact, simple to use and easy to carry.
What is the difference between prefilled and refillable pod kits?
Prefilled pod kits use ready-filled pods, so you replace the pod when it is finished. Refillable pod kits let you fill the pod yourself, which gives you more choice over flavour and nicotine strength.
